You're invited to come on out on Tuesday nights and join a small group of men. Our aim each week is to help one another grow step by step in following Jesus, and find community with each other. Most weeks, we start off as a large group in the chapel and watch a teaching video together. Then we break off into small groups, where we dive into Scripture together, encourage one another, and pray together.
Our Bible study series will be through the Gospel of Mark, and following Jesus' call to embrace being his disciple. Questions: contact Keith Steiner at .
